Output 7934b68db0a8729372b693be98af9cb1bcf58676a4857f6b5f5903652edda937:0

value
20662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d73bf481b98cca04a20dae1bfe140636946810 OP_EQUAL
address
3MBhh8xUbgn7oeHYecrTkCB5j3LSYBvq61
transaction
7934b68db0a8729372b693be98af9cb1bcf58676a4857f6b5f5903652edda937